In mathematics, specifically in group theory, an elementary abelian group is an abelian group in which all elements other than the identity have the same order. This common order must be a prime number, and the elementary abelian groups in which the common order is p are a particular kind of p-group. A … See more • The elementary abelian group (Z/2Z) has four elements: {(0,0), (0,1), (1,0), (1,1)} . Addition is performed componentwise, taking the result modulo 2. For instance, (1,0) + (1,1) = (0,1).
